BMC is seeking an Executive Administrative Assistant to support the VP of Global Partner Sales.   • Manage and keep up to date the heavy appointment calendars of the VP of Global Partner Sales.
  • Attend team calls and handle all follow-ups from those calls.
  • Plan and coordinate QBRs.
  • Coordinate all events (in person and virtual) including recognition events, sales events, and team-building events.
  • Book event venues, catering, and travel arrangements.
  • Develop travel itineraries and manage travel expense reports for domestic and international travel.
  • Serve as a back-up to other executive administrative assistants.
  • Manage certain administrative projects requiring research and information preparation.
  • 5+ years of executive level administrative support, preferably supporting a sales organization within an enterprise tech/software company.
  • Experience and success in setting up large global events including global travel.
  • Advanced skills with MS Office; Salesforce, Salesloft or any other sales technology is a plus.
  • Ability to multi-task, manage multiple projects, and constantly re-prioritize as circumstances change.
  • Outstanding customer service skills.
  • Proactive and a self-starter who can work with little to no direction.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to handle tense situations in a tactful and professional manner.
  • Mature and experienced interpersonal skills.
  • Bilingual (Spanish) is a plus.
